Getty Images SportGoalkeepers
Inter Miami have just two senior goalkeepers in their squad; Drake Callender is the highest-paid, while Argentina's Oscar Ustari is the lowest-paid keeper at the Chase Stadium.
Drake Callender
$349,992
Oscar Ustari
$89,716
AdvertisementGetty ImagesDefenders
No surprises here as Jordi Alba is the highest-paid defender at Inter Miami. He is also one of the highest-paid players in his position in the entire league.
Tomas Aviles takes the number two spot, while David Martinez and Marcelo Weigandt are the joint-third highest-paid Miami defenders.
The teenage pair of Tyler Hall and Israel Boatwright are the lowest-paid defenders at the club.
Jordi Alba
$1,500,000
Tomas Aviles
$384,996
David Martinez
$150,000
Marcelo Weigandt
$150,000
Ian Fray
$125,000
Ryan Sailor
$89,716
Noah Allen
$89,716
Tyler Hall
$71,401
Israel Boatwright
$71,401
Getty ImagesMidfielders
Another position where there shouldn't be any surprises as Sergio Busquets is the highest-paid midfielder at Inter Miami, with Julian Dressel taking the second spot.
Sergio Busquets
$8,774,996
Julian Dressel
$1,092,069
Facundo Farias
$650,000
Federico Redondo
$255,000
Benjamin Cremaschi
$202,216
Yannick Bright
$74,426
AFPAttackers
Was there ever really any doubt? Lionel Messi is not just the highest-paid attacker or player at Inter Miami, but the highest-paid player in the entire MLS with a jaw-dropping $12m salary. In fact, according to information on Capology, he is earning more than the overall payrolls of as many as 18 clubs in North America's top tier!
As expected, Luis Suarez finds himself in second position, with Robert Taylor taking the third spot.
Brazilian talent Leo Afonso is the lowest-paid player in Miami's front line.
Lionel Messi
$12,000,000
Luis Suarez
$1,500,000
Robert Taylor
$650,000
Leo Afonso
$71,401
